Latest Patents
Yeon-Won Lee holds a patent for a "Centrifuge having water discharge structure and purifier system using the same." This invention allows for the efficient discharge of moisture from oil, utilizing a separate moisture outlet. The centrifuge operates by separating moisture from oil when it is sprayed through a nozzle of a rotor. This design eliminates the need for a separate skimmer, streamlining the purification process. The centrifuge consists of a casing, a shaft, a stand tube, and a rotor, with multiple inlets and outlets for optimal functionality.
